Original Description
The Suffolk Hunt – The Death by John Frederick Herring Snr (1795–1865) captures a dramatic and poignant moment in English sporting art. Painted circa 1840–50, this oil on canvas exemplifies Herring’s mastery in equestrian and rural scenes, blending Romanticism’s emotional intensity with precise anatomical detail. The composition portrays the climax of a fox hunt—a fallen rider lies motionless amid chaotic movement, horses rearing and hounds swirling in a dynamic tableau. Herring’s use of chiaroscuro heightens the tension, contrasting the dusky landscape with flashes of illuminated figures. As a celebrated equine painter to European aristocracy, Herring cemented this work’s significance in 19th-century British art, reflecting both the grandeur and peril of rural pursuits. Today, it remains a vital piece for understanding sporting narratives in Victorian painting, where thrill and tragedy intertwine.
